Dreiecksmatrix

jezzy

Aktives Mitglied
Als Hausaufgabe habe ich eine schwierige Aufgabe, leider fiel die Vorlesung aus und unser Professor konnte uns nix erklären.
Könnt ihr mir helfen:

Schreiben Sie ein Java -Programm, welches eine Dreiecksmatrix erzeugt. Füllen Sie die Dreiecksmatrix mit sinnvollen Werten über die Tastatur. Geben Sie die Matrix anschließend in Dreiecksform am Bildschirm aus.

Die Dreiecksmatrix definiert ein Feld aus fünf int-Feldern, von denen das erste ein Element hat, das zweite zwei Elemente hat usw. Die untenstehende Abbildung verdeutlicht den Aufbau einer Dreiecksmatrix und zeigt wie diese am Bildschirm ausgegeben werden soll.


1591648189515.png

so soll es ungefähr aussehen.
 

Barista

Top Contributor
In Java sind mehrdiemnsionale Arrays stets Arrays von untergeordneten Arrays, die jeweils eine eigene Länge haben können.

Du kannst also ein Array initialisieren:
Java:
int[][] dreiecksmatrix = new int[ hoehe ][ 0 ];

Dann kannst Du jeweils ein anderes untergeordnetes Array zuweisen:
Java:
dreiecksmatrix[ i ] = new int[ breite ];

Das Zuweisen der einzelnen Werte in einer for-Schleife und die for-Schleife durmherum solltest Du selbst schreiben können.
 
Ähnliche Java Themen
  Titel Forum Antworten Datum
T Array in Dreiecksmatrix ausgeben Java Basics - Anfänger-Themen 3

Ähnliche Java Themen

Neue Themen


Oben